Is... fob ripcordWebFound 30 matches for 1107 Normandy Dr Unit A, Kissimmee, FL Click on a result below to get current address, phone, or see more information. greer farms texasWebBrittany’s excellent rail network means it is quick and easy to travel to the region. From Paris Montparnasse, allow 1 hour 30 minutes to get to Rennes and 3 hours for Brest or Quimper by TGV (high-speed train).
